I think JVC itself used this system to master their series of deluxe-quality CD's in Japan. I don't
know if they are still releasing in that series, or if they still use this system to make a digital
master. As I recall, the system they used had their proprietary U-Matic based mastering chain and
their own system to make a glass master and I believe they pressed in their own plant in Japan.
These are the CD's that are in a bound mini-book, the exact brand name of the series escapes me
right now. Anyway, someone at JVC in Japan will know all the details on this.
